SlideShare una empresa de Scribd logo
1 de 1
Descargar para leer sin conexión
ROLANDOPALERMO 
Information Technology Consulting 
INFORMES: rolando.roc@gmail.com 
http://rolandopalermo.com 
Trujillo, Perú – Guayaquil, Ecuador – Guanajuato, México 
TALLER DE INTEGRACIÓN DE APLICACIONES JAVA CON LOS 
SERVICIOS DE FACTURACIÓN ELECTRÓNICA DEL S.R.I. DEL ECUADOR 
OBJETIVO 
Al finalizar el taller, el participante tendrá las herramientas y recursos necesarios para desarrollar aplicaciones Java que 
le permitan la correcta integración con los servicios web del Sistema de Rentas Internas del Ecuador. 
PRE-REQUISITOS 
Conocimientos básicos de Java SE, SOA, XML. 
Conocimientos básicos de algún manejador de base de datos (MySQL, Postgresql, SQL Server). 
SOFTWARE Y LIBRERÍAS A UTILIZAR 
JDK 6.0, Netbeans, Eclipse. 
JAX-WS 2.0 
MITyCLib 
XML-APIS 1.3.04 
XMLSEC-1.4.2 
METODOLOGÍA 
Se utilizará métodos audiovisuales para presentar los temas. Se desarrollará un caso práctico en donde se cerrará todo 
un ciclo de emisión de una factura electrónica desde la generación, emisión, validación hasta la recepción inclusive. 
OTRAS CONSIDERACIONES 
Se entregarán PPTS así como librerías y clases Java utilizadas durante el taller. 
FECHA 
La disponibilidad del consultor, encargado de dictar el taller, es de lunes a viernes a partir de las 8:30 a.m. 
LUGAR 
Capacitación en línea vía Skype y Teamviewer. 
TEMARIO 
La plataforma de Facturación Electrónica del S.R.I. 
Servicios web expuestos por el SRI 
Consideraciones técnicas previas 
Librerías y algoritmos a emplear 
Introducción a SOA y Java 
Generación de claves de acceso 
Generación en ambiente normal 
El dígito verificador y el algoritmo de módulo 11 
Generación en ambiente de contingencia 
Generación de archivos XML 
Clases para el manejo de facturas y guías de remisión 
Generación automática del archivo XML usando anotaciones 
Validación de documentos 
Revisión de los esquemas XSD 1.1.0 
Marshaling de una factura electrónica 
Firmado digital de documentos electrónicos 
Firmado de una factura electrónica utilizando MITyCLib y 
XadES_BES 
Integración con los servicios web del S.R.I. 
Creación de un cliente proxy para consumir los servicios web 
del S.R.I. 
Invocación al servicio de recepción de comprobantes. 
Invocación al servicio de autorización de comprobantes. 
Recepción de comprobantes electrónicos 
Recepción y almacenamiento de comprobantes electrónicos.

Más contenido relacionado

Similar a Taller de Facturación Electrónica

CURSO APLICACIONES WEB
CURSO APLICACIONES WEBCURSO APLICACIONES WEB
CURSO APLICACIONES WEBSkynet Erp
 
Implementación de autenticación federada con WSO2 Identity Server 5.1
Implementación de autenticación federada con WSO2 Identity Server 5.1Implementación de autenticación federada con WSO2 Identity Server 5.1
Implementación de autenticación federada con WSO2 Identity Server 5.1WSO2
 
Desarrollo de aplicaciones empresariales Introducción
Desarrollo de aplicaciones empresariales IntroducciónDesarrollo de aplicaciones empresariales Introducción
Desarrollo de aplicaciones empresariales IntroducciónYesith Valencia
 
Syllabus Redes II
Syllabus Redes IISyllabus Redes II
Syllabus Redes IIUAE
 
Curso Virtual Hacking Aplicaciones Web
Curso Virtual Hacking Aplicaciones WebCurso Virtual Hacking Aplicaciones Web
Curso Virtual Hacking Aplicaciones WebAlonso Caballero
 
Proyecto Laboratorio Virtual de Electronica- La Paz Bolivia
Proyecto Laboratorio Virtual de Electronica- La Paz BoliviaProyecto Laboratorio Virtual de Electronica- La Paz Bolivia
Proyecto Laboratorio Virtual de Electronica- La Paz BoliviaMarianela Laura Quisbert
 
Taller de Servicios WEB usando JAVA
Taller de Servicios WEB usando JAVATaller de Servicios WEB usando JAVA
Taller de Servicios WEB usando JAVAEdwin Maraví
 
Cv beatriz rojas arroyo
Cv beatriz rojas arroyoCv beatriz rojas arroyo
Cv beatriz rojas arroyoBety Rojas
 
Introducción a Live Cycle Data Services - Michael Borbór
Introducción a Live Cycle Data Services - Michael BorbórIntroducción a Live Cycle Data Services - Michael Borbór
Introducción a Live Cycle Data Services - Michael BorbórBarcamp Ecuador
 
Servicio web
Servicio web Servicio web
Servicio web Yael67
 
CONSULTA DE NOTAS VIA SMS
CONSULTA DE NOTAS VIA SMSCONSULTA DE NOTAS VIA SMS
CONSULTA DE NOTAS VIA SMSNandouio
 
Servicios Web II.ppt
Servicios Web II.pptServicios Web II.ppt
Servicios Web II.pptDiegoRomn20
 
Cjee a-leccion-web services-jax-ws
Cjee a-leccion-web services-jax-wsCjee a-leccion-web services-jax-ws
Cjee a-leccion-web services-jax-wsandres880106
 
Infraestructura tecnologica1
Infraestructura tecnologica1Infraestructura tecnologica1
Infraestructura tecnologica1Larissa Muirragui
 

Similar a Taller de Facturación Electrónica (20)

CURSO APLICACIONES WEB
CURSO APLICACIONES WEBCURSO APLICACIONES WEB
CURSO APLICACIONES WEB
 
Conocimientos de aplicaciones web
Conocimientos de aplicaciones webConocimientos de aplicaciones web
Conocimientos de aplicaciones web
 
PHP AJAX JAVASCRIPT MYSQL JQUERY
PHP AJAX JAVASCRIPT MYSQL JQUERYPHP AJAX JAVASCRIPT MYSQL JQUERY
PHP AJAX JAVASCRIPT MYSQL JQUERY
 
Implementación de autenticación federada con WSO2 Identity Server 5.1
Implementación de autenticación federada con WSO2 Identity Server 5.1Implementación de autenticación federada con WSO2 Identity Server 5.1
Implementación de autenticación federada con WSO2 Identity Server 5.1
 
Desarrollo de aplicaciones empresariales Introducción
Desarrollo de aplicaciones empresariales IntroducciónDesarrollo de aplicaciones empresariales Introducción
Desarrollo de aplicaciones empresariales Introducción
 
Servicios web
Servicios webServicios web
Servicios web
 
Syllabus Redes II
Syllabus Redes IISyllabus Redes II
Syllabus Redes II
 
Lab-03-PD2-SOAP
Lab-03-PD2-SOAPLab-03-PD2-SOAP
Lab-03-PD2-SOAP
 
Curso Virtual Hacking Aplicaciones Web
Curso Virtual Hacking Aplicaciones WebCurso Virtual Hacking Aplicaciones Web
Curso Virtual Hacking Aplicaciones Web
 
Java2 servicios web
Java2 servicios webJava2 servicios web
Java2 servicios web
 
Proyecto Laboratorio Virtual de Electronica- La Paz Bolivia
Proyecto Laboratorio Virtual de Electronica- La Paz BoliviaProyecto Laboratorio Virtual de Electronica- La Paz Bolivia
Proyecto Laboratorio Virtual de Electronica- La Paz Bolivia
 
Taller de Servicios WEB usando JAVA
Taller de Servicios WEB usando JAVATaller de Servicios WEB usando JAVA
Taller de Servicios WEB usando JAVA
 
Cv beatriz rojas arroyo
Cv beatriz rojas arroyoCv beatriz rojas arroyo
Cv beatriz rojas arroyo
 
Introducción a Live Cycle Data Services - Michael Borbór
Introducción a Live Cycle Data Services - Michael BorbórIntroducción a Live Cycle Data Services - Michael Borbór
Introducción a Live Cycle Data Services - Michael Borbór
 
Servicio web
Servicio web Servicio web
Servicio web
 
CONSULTA DE NOTAS VIA SMS
CONSULTA DE NOTAS VIA SMSCONSULTA DE NOTAS VIA SMS
CONSULTA DE NOTAS VIA SMS
 
Servicios Web II.ppt
Servicios Web II.pptServicios Web II.ppt
Servicios Web II.ppt
 
Cjee a-leccion-web services-jax-ws
Cjee a-leccion-web services-jax-wsCjee a-leccion-web services-jax-ws
Cjee a-leccion-web services-jax-ws
 
Infraestructura tecnologica1
Infraestructura tecnologica1Infraestructura tecnologica1
Infraestructura tecnologica1
 
CV_Pablo Marengo
CV_Pablo MarengoCV_Pablo Marengo
CV_Pablo Marengo
 

Más de Rolando Palermo Rodríguez Cruz

Más de Rolando Palermo Rodríguez Cruz (7)

Comprobante de retención, SRI, Ecuador
Comprobante de retención, SRI, EcuadorComprobante de retención, SRI, Ecuador
Comprobante de retención, SRI, Ecuador
 
Nota de crédito, SRI, Ecuador
Nota de crédito, SRI, EcuadorNota de crédito, SRI, Ecuador
Nota de crédito, SRI, Ecuador
 
Guía de remisión, SRI, Ecuador
Guía de remisión, SRI, EcuadorGuía de remisión, SRI, Ecuador
Guía de remisión, SRI, Ecuador
 
Factura, SRI, Ecuador
Factura, SRI, EcuadorFactura, SRI, Ecuador
Factura, SRI, Ecuador
 
Skadedjur, un sistema experto para la detección y control de plagas en sembri...
Skadedjur, un sistema experto para la detección y control de plagas en sembri...Skadedjur, un sistema experto para la detección y control de plagas en sembri...
Skadedjur, un sistema experto para la detección y control de plagas en sembri...
 
Tesis de grado
Tesis de gradoTesis de grado
Tesis de grado
 
Sistema experto para la deteccion y control de plagas en sembrios de tara
Sistema experto para la deteccion y control de plagas en sembrios de taraSistema experto para la deteccion y control de plagas en sembrios de tara
Sistema experto para la deteccion y control de plagas en sembrios de tara
 

Taller de Facturación Electrónica

  • 1. ROLANDOPALERMO Information Technology Consulting INFORMES: rolando.roc@gmail.com http://rolandopalermo.com Trujillo, Perú – Guayaquil, Ecuador – Guanajuato, México TALLER DE INTEGRACIÓN DE APLICACIONES JAVA CON LOS SERVICIOS DE FACTURACIÓN ELECTRÓNICA DEL S.R.I. DEL ECUADOR OBJETIVO Al finalizar el taller, el participante tendrá las herramientas y recursos necesarios para desarrollar aplicaciones Java que le permitan la correcta integración con los servicios web del Sistema de Rentas Internas del Ecuador. PRE-REQUISITOS Conocimientos básicos de Java SE, SOA, XML. Conocimientos básicos de algún manejador de base de datos (MySQL, Postgresql, SQL Server). SOFTWARE Y LIBRERÍAS A UTILIZAR JDK 6.0, Netbeans, Eclipse. JAX-WS 2.0 MITyCLib XML-APIS 1.3.04 XMLSEC-1.4.2 METODOLOGÍA Se utilizará métodos audiovisuales para presentar los temas. Se desarrollará un caso práctico en donde se cerrará todo un ciclo de emisión de una factura electrónica desde la generación, emisión, validación hasta la recepción inclusive. OTRAS CONSIDERACIONES Se entregarán PPTS así como librerías y clases Java utilizadas durante el taller. FECHA La disponibilidad del consultor, encargado de dictar el taller, es de lunes a viernes a partir de las 8:30 a.m. LUGAR Capacitación en línea vía Skype y Teamviewer. TEMARIO La plataforma de Facturación Electrónica del S.R.I. Servicios web expuestos por el SRI Consideraciones técnicas previas Librerías y algoritmos a emplear Introducción a SOA y Java Generación de claves de acceso Generación en ambiente normal El dígito verificador y el algoritmo de módulo 11 Generación en ambiente de contingencia Generación de archivos XML Clases para el manejo de facturas y guías de remisión Generación automática del archivo XML usando anotaciones Validación de documentos Revisión de los esquemas XSD 1.1.0 Marshaling de una factura electrónica Firmado digital de documentos electrónicos Firmado de una factura electrónica utilizando MITyCLib y XadES_BES Integración con los servicios web del S.R.I. Creación de un cliente proxy para consumir los servicios web del S.R.I. Invocación al servicio de recepción de comprobantes. Invocación al servicio de autorización de comprobantes. Recepción de comprobantes electrónicos Recepción y almacenamiento de comprobantes electrónicos.